Class StatelessKieSessionMonitoringImpl

  • All Implemented Interfaces:
    org.kie.api.management.GenericKieSessionMonitoringMXBean, org.kie.api.management.StatelessKieSessionMonitoringMXBean

    public class StatelessKieSessionMonitoringImpl
    extends GenericKieSessionMonitoringImpl
    implements org.kie.api.management.StatelessKieSessionMonitoringMXBean
    • Constructor Detail

      • StatelessKieSessionMonitoringImpl

        public StatelessKieSessionMonitoringImpl​(String containerId,
                                                 String kbaseId,
                                                 String ksessionName)
    • Method Detail

      • getName

        public ObjectName getName()
        Specified by:
        getName in interface org.kie.api.management.GenericKieSessionMonitoringMXBean
      • reset

        public void reset()
        Specified by:
        reset in interface org.kie.api.management.GenericKieSessionMonitoringMXBean
        Overrides:
        reset in class GenericKieSessionMonitoringImpl
      • getTotalSessions

        public long getTotalSessions()
        Specified by:
        getTotalSessions in interface org.kie.api.management.GenericKieSessionMonitoringMXBean
      • getTotalObjectsInserted

        public long getTotalObjectsInserted()
        Specified by:
        getTotalObjectsInserted in interface org.kie.api.management.StatelessKieSessionMonitoringMXBean
      • getTotalObjectsDeleted

        public long getTotalObjectsDeleted()
        Specified by:
        getTotalObjectsDeleted in interface org.kie.api.management.StatelessKieSessionMonitoringMXBean